Byline: MELODY M. AGUIBA
The commercialization of a multi-nutrient feed jointly developed by 11 Asean states is now benefitting a Quezon dairy cooperative as the feed enhances cattles milk productivity and cows fertility and is thus seen to help trim Philippines $500-million dairy import yearly.
Presently holding a 500-cattle inventory including calves, heifers, and bulls, the Palcon Multi-Purpose Cooperative (PMC) in Brgy. Concepcion, Sariaya, Quezon, has continued commercial production of a feed called urea molasses multi-nutrient block (UMMB) after realizing the feeds benefits in a pilot test.
